U.S. Chamber picks big business over small business yet again

“The (U.S.) Chamber serves the express interests of a foreign corporation at the expense of a very large number of its Affiliates and individual business members.” (from an amicus brief filed in the U.S. Supreme Court on October 6, 2014 by:

Thank God other chambers of commerce are recognizing and publicly saying what I’ve been talking about for years (here, here, here, here, ect.).  The U.S. Chamber of Commerce does not represent the interests of small businesses.

These local chambers is Louisiana now know that when the interests of the U.S. Chamber’s big business members are in conflict with the interests of small businesses, it is the latter that the U.S. Chamber will throw under the bus.  It’s all about money for the U.S. Chamber and the biggest contributors win its voice.
